How they compare

Chile currently reports 60,017 kg against 52,523 kg in Croatia, a difference of 7,494 kg.

That makes Chile's figure about 1.1 times Croatia's.

Across all 32 years both countries report, Chile has been ahead every year.

Chile ranks 108th and Croatia ranks 111th of 199 countries.

Chile has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Chile Croatia Difference Ahead
1990s 98,038 kg 71,964 kg 26,074 kg Chile
2000s 109,294 kg 69,810 kg 39,484 kg Chile
2010s 72,940 kg 52,031 kg 20,909 kg Chile
2020s 62,451 kg 58,818 kg 3,633 kg Chile

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The Livestock Manure domain of FAOSTAT contains estimates of nitrogen (N) inputs to agricultural soils from livestock manure. Data on the N losses to air and water are also disseminated. These estimates are compiled using official FAOSTAT statistics of animal stocks and by applying the internationally approved Guidelines of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C). Data are available by country, with global coverage and updated annually.The following elements are disseminated: 1) Stocks; 2) Amount excreted in manure (N content); 3) Manure left on pasture (N content); 4) Manure left on pasture that volatilises (N content); 5) Manure left on pasture that leaches (N content); 6) Manure treated (N content); 7) Losses from manure treated (N content); 8) Manure applied to soils (N content); 9) Manure applied to soils that volatilises (N content); 10) Manure applied to soils that leaches (N content).
